The Cummins 4384811 Temperature Sensor is an essential component of the cooling system in Cummins ISB and QSB engines, specifically designed for 6.7-liter models. This temperature sensor plays a crucial role in ensuring optimal engine performance and longevity by continuously monitoring the engine coolant temperature and transmitting the data to the engine control module (ECM).
The sensor itself is a high-precision, thermistor-based device. Thermistors are temperature-sensitive resistors, meaning their electrical resistance changes with temperature. By measuring the resistance of this sensor, the ECM can determine the engine coolant temperature. This information is used to regulate various engine functions, such as fan operation and fuel injection, to maintain an efficient and stable operating temperature.
